Cindy McCain is speaking out after being censured by Arizona state Republicans for supporting President Joe Biden over Donald Trump in the 2020 presidential election.
It is a high honor to be included in a group of Arizonans who have served our state and our nation so well … and who, like my late husband John, have been censured by the AZGOP. I ll wear this as a badge of honor,  the 66-year-old widow of late Republican Senator John McCainwrote on Twitter on Saturday. ....
